The City of Seattle Public Utilities (SPU) is requesting qualifications/proposals from qualified consultants to provide provide on-call source control support for our cleanup efforts at complex, multi-stakeholder contaminated sediment sites. SPU is a respondent under Federal CERCLA and Washington State MTCA Orders for investigation and cleanup of contaminated sites, including and not limited to the Lower Duwamish Waterway and Harbor Island Superfund CERCLA sites and the Gas Works Park MTCA site. SPU partners with, and is a joint Respondent with, other City Departments as well as outside government agencies and private corporations. These projects deal with the unique challenges of contaminated sediment sites in Washington State, including health risks to Environmental Justice and non-English speaking communities, Tribal Treaty rights, and complex multi-Agency coordination.
